3. Material Composition Options

The selection of materials utilized in the manufacturing of “walmart red area rugs 8×10” directly influences several factors including durability, aesthetic characteristics, maintenance requirements, and price point. Understanding these material composition options is essential for making an informed purchase that aligns with specific needs and usage scenarios.

  • Synthetic Fibers: Polypropylene and Polyester

    Polypropylene and polyester are commonly employed synthetic fibers in the production of these rugs. These materials offer stain resistance, affordability, and ease of cleaning. An example includes a family with young children opting for a polypropylene rug in a high-traffic living area due to its durability and resistance to spills. The implications are reduced maintenance effort and prolonged aesthetic appeal under demanding conditions.

  • Natural Fibers: Wool and Cotton

    Wool provides a luxurious feel, inherent flame resistance, and excellent durability. Cotton offers softness and breathability, making it suitable for lower-traffic areas. Consider a homeowner selecting a wool rug for a formal dining room to enhance the room’s elegance and provide insulation. The implications include a higher initial cost but potential longevity and increased comfort. Cotton rugs, conversely, may require more frequent cleaning due to their susceptibility to staining.

  • Fiber Blends: Combining Natural and Synthetic Materials

    Fiber blends aim to capitalize on the strengths of different materials while mitigating their weaknesses. For instance, a blend of wool and synthetic fibers might offer enhanced durability compared to pure wool, while retaining some of the natural fiber’s aesthetic appeal. An example is a rug marketed as “stain-resistant wool,” indicating the inclusion of synthetic fibers. The implications are a balanced approach to cost, durability, and maintenance, potentially providing a middle ground for consumers with diverse requirements.

  • Backing Materials: Jute and Synthetic Latex

    The backing material, often unseen, plays a crucial role in the rug’s stability and longevity. Jute offers a natural and biodegradable option, while synthetic latex provides enhanced grip and prevents slippage. A rug with a synthetic latex backing, for example, is suitable for placement on hardwood floors to prevent movement and potential damage. The implication is improved safety and reduced wear on the rug and the underlying flooring.

6. Price Point Variations

Price Point Variations constitute a significant aspect of “walmart red area rugs 8×10,” reflecting the diverse range of offerings within this product category. These variations are not arbitrary but are dictated by a complex interplay of factors, including material composition, construction methods, brand reputation, and promotional strategies. Understanding these contributing elements is crucial for consumers seeking to optimize value within this specific retail context.

  • Material Composition and Cost

    The primary determinant of price lies in the materials used. Synthetic fibers, such as polypropylene, typically result in lower price points compared to natural fibers like wool or silk. For instance, a “walmart red area rug 8×10” composed of polypropylene will invariably be more affordable than a comparable rug crafted from wool. This disparity reflects the raw material costs, manufacturing processes, and perceived value associated with each fiber type. The implications are that consumers on a tight budget may opt for synthetic rugs, while those seeking higher quality and durability are willing to invest in natural fiber options.

  • Construction Complexity and Labor

    The method of rug construction significantly impacts the labor and time investment, thereby influencing the price. Machine-made rugs, commonly found at Walmart, are generally more cost-effective than hand-knotted or hand-tufted alternatives. Hand-knotted rugs, characterized by intricate designs and meticulous craftsmanship, represent the high end of the price spectrum. Therefore, a “walmart red area rug 8×10” marketed as “hand-tufted” will likely command a higher price than a mass-produced, machine-made version. The implications are that construction method directly translates into price differentiation within the Walmart product lineup.

  • Brand Recognition and Licensing

    Although Walmart primarily features its own private label brands and well-known national brands, the presence of licensed designs or collaborations can influence price points. A “walmart red area rug 8×10” featuring a licensed character or design may carry a premium due to royalties and marketing costs. Furthermore, established rug brands with a reputation for quality may command slightly higher prices compared to generic alternatives. The implications are that consumers are not solely paying for the rug itself but also for the brand equity and associated perceived value.

  • Promotional Activities and Clearance Events

    Price Point Variations are also affected by Walmart’s promotional strategies, including seasonal sales, clearance events, and rollback pricing. A “walmart red area rug 8×10” may experience temporary price reductions during specific periods to stimulate sales or clear excess inventory. These promotions can offer significant savings for consumers willing to monitor price fluctuations and take advantage of opportune moments. The implication is that strategic timing of purchases can lead to substantial cost savings within the context of Walmart’s retail environment.

7. Maintenance Requirements

Maintenance Requirements are a crucial determinant of the long-term value and aesthetic appeal of “walmart red area rugs 8×10.” The frequency and type of maintenance necessary depend heavily on the rug’s material composition, construction, and the environment in which it is placed. Neglecting proper maintenance can lead to premature wear, fading, and the accumulation of allergens, ultimately diminishing the rug’s lifespan and negatively impacting indoor air quality. Understanding these requirements is therefore essential for informed purchasing and responsible rug ownership.

  • Vacuuming Frequency and Technique

    Regular vacuuming is paramount to removing surface dirt, dust, and debris that can abrade fibers and dull the rug’s appearance. The frequency should be adjusted based on foot traffic and the presence of pets. A rug in a high-traffic area may require daily vacuuming, while a rug in a less-used room may only need weekly attention. The type of vacuum cleaner and attachment used is also critical. Beater bar vacuums can be too harsh for delicate fibers, while suction-only vacuums are often insufficient for removing embedded dirt. Employing the correct technique, such as overlapping passes and adjusting the vacuum height, ensures thorough cleaning without damaging the rug. For example, a tightly woven wool rug should be vacuumed with a suction-only attachment to avoid disrupting the fibers. The implications of neglecting vacuuming are gradual fiber damage, diminished color vibrancy, and increased allergen accumulation.

  • Spot Cleaning and Stain Removal

    Prompt attention to spills and stains is crucial to preventing permanent discoloration. The appropriate cleaning agent depends on the type of stain and the rug’s material. A general rule is to blot spills immediately with a clean, absorbent cloth, working from the outside inward to prevent spreading. For specific stains, such as coffee or wine, specialized stain removers may be necessary. However, it is essential to test any cleaning agent on an inconspicuous area first to ensure it does not damage the rug’s color or fibers. For example, applying bleach-based cleaners to a “walmart red area rug 8×10” composed of wool can cause irreversible damage and discoloration. The implications of improper spot cleaning include permanent stains, fiber damage, and the potential need for professional cleaning or replacement.

  • Professional Cleaning Recommendations

    While regular vacuuming and spot cleaning can maintain a rug’s appearance, professional cleaning is recommended periodically to remove deeply embedded dirt and allergens. The frequency of professional cleaning depends on usage and environmental factors, but generally, every 12-18 months is advisable. Professional cleaners possess specialized equipment and knowledge to safely and effectively clean various rug types. They can also address issues such as moth infestations, mildew growth, and pet odor removal. For example, a “walmart red area rug 8×10” exposed to heavy foot traffic and pet dander may benefit from annual professional cleaning to restore its cleanliness and appearance. The implications of foregoing professional cleaning are a gradual buildup of embedded contaminants, diminished air quality, and accelerated rug degradation.

  • Preventative Measures and Protection

    Implementing preventative measures can significantly reduce the need for intensive cleaning and extend the rug’s lifespan. Using rug pads provides cushioning, prevents slippage, and protects the rug and underlying flooring from wear and tear. Rotating the rug periodically distributes wear evenly, preventing concentrated damage in high-traffic areas. Avoiding direct sunlight exposure can minimize fading and discoloration. Furthermore, protecting the rug from heavy furniture legs with furniture pads prevents crushing and indentations. For example, placing furniture pads under the legs of a heavy sofa can prevent permanent impressions on a “walmart red area rug 8×10,” especially those with a high pile. The implications of neglecting preventative measures are accelerated wear, uneven fading, and reduced rug lifespan.

Question 1: What is the expected lifespan of a “walmart red area rug 8×10?”

The lifespan varies significantly based on material composition, construction, and usage intensity. Synthetic rugs in high-traffic areas may last 2-5 years, while well-maintained wool rugs in low-traffic areas can exceed 10 years.

Question 2: How do I accurately determine the crimson shade of a “walmart red area rug 8×10” before purchase?

Due to screen variations, relying solely on online images is unreliable. Reviewing customer photos and reading detailed product descriptions can provide a better understanding. Visiting a physical store to view the rug in person is the most accurate method.

Question 3: What are the common causes of dimensional inaccuracies in “walmart red area rugs 8×10?”

Dimensional inaccuracies arise from manufacturing tolerances, stretching or shrinking during production, and inconsistencies in cutting processes. Mass production and cost constraints can exacerbate these issues.

Question 4: Are “walmart red area rugs 8×10” suitable for households with pets?

The suitability depends on the rug’s material and construction. Stain-resistant synthetic rugs are generally more practical for pet owners due to their ease of cleaning. Regular vacuuming is essential to remove pet hair and dander.

Question 5: What is the recommended method for cleaning a “walmart red area rug 8×10” with a wine stain?

Act promptly by blotting the stain with a clean, absorbent cloth. Avoid rubbing, as this can spread the stain. Applying a mixture of water and white vinegar may help. If the stain persists, consult a professional rug cleaner.

Practical Guidance

Effective utilization of these floor coverings requires careful consideration of their characteristics and potential applications. The following guidance aims to optimize selection and integration into diverse interior spaces.

Tip 1: Assess Room Dimensions Accurately. Prior to purchase, measure the intended space to ensure the rug’s 8×10 dimensions are appropriate. An undersized rug can appear disproportionate, while an oversized rug may overwhelm the room. Consider furniture placement and traffic patterns when determining the ideal rug size.

Tip 2: Evaluate Crimson Hue Compatibility. The crimson shade should complement existing dcor elements. Obtain color swatches or samples to compare against walls, furniture, and accessories. A clash in color schemes can detract from the overall aesthetic.

Tip 3: Prioritize Material Durability Based on Usage. High-traffic areas necessitate durable, stain-resistant materials like synthetic fibers. Lower-traffic areas may accommodate more delicate natural fibers. Selecting the appropriate material ensures longevity and minimizes maintenance.

Tip 4: Implement Regular Maintenance Protocols. Consistent vacuuming, spot cleaning, and periodic professional cleaning are essential for preserving the rug’s appearance and hygiene. Neglecting maintenance can lead to premature wear and allergen accumulation.

Tip 5: Employ Rug Pads for Protection and Stability. Rug pads provide cushioning, prevent slippage, and protect both the rug and the underlying flooring. These pads extend the rug’s lifespan and enhance safety by reducing the risk of falls.

Tip 6: Rotate the Rug Periodically. Rotating the rug every few months distributes wear evenly, preventing concentrated damage in high-traffic zones. This practice extends the rug’s overall lifespan and maintains a consistent appearance.

Tip 7: Shield from Direct Sunlight Exposure. Prolonged exposure to direct sunlight can cause fading and discoloration. Utilize window coverings or strategically position the rug to minimize sunlight exposure. This protects the rug’s color vibrancy over time.
